🚀 Robinhood Unveils AI-Powered Trading for Users: Let Artificial Intelligence Buy and Sell Stocks on Your Behalf! 📈

By | May 27, 2026

In a significant development for the retail investing landscape, Robinhood, the popular commission-free trading platform, has announced the integration of artificial intelligence (AI) agents that can execute stock trades and make purchases on behalf of its users. This groundbreaking feature, now available, signifies a major shift towards automated and AI-driven investment strategies, making sophisticated trading tools accessible to a broader audience.

The core of this innovation lies in Robinhood’s development of AI agents capable of understanding user preferences and market conditions to make informed trading decisions. These agents are designed to act as digital investment advisors, allowing users to delegate the complex and time-consuming task of stock selection and transaction execution. The platform aims to democratize access to advanced trading capabilities, which were previously the domain of institutional investors and experienced traders.

While specific details regarding the underlying AI algorithms and the level of user control remain under wraps, the implications are far-reaching. Users are expected to set parameters and objectives, such as risk tolerance, investment goals, and preferred sectors, which the AI agents will then use to guide their trading activities. This could range from automatically rebalancing portfolios to identifying and capitalizing on fleeting market opportunities.
